Ice Climbers leftover ?

While Sakurai did confirm in the Famitsu magazine that the Ice Climbers were supposed to be in the game, but taken out due to the console hardware not being able to handle the Ice Climbers without lagging (more info here), a French player found out that playing a Villager versus Dr Mario match would actually trigger the crowd to cheer up for "Popo" and "Nana" at some point, which are the name of both ice climber. He paused his game to record the audio and shared it here, and we do clearly hear something sounding like "Popo ! Nana !".
